The Don CeSar

The Don CeSar, built in 1928 and a member of Historic Hotels of America® since 1989 was listed in the National Register of Historic Places in 1975. Historic Hotels of America is the official program of the National Trust for Historic Preservation® for recognizing and celebrating the finest historic hotels across America. Facing the pristine, white sands of the Gulf of Mexico, the Mediterranean-style Don CeSar-Florida's iconic "Pink Palace"-immediately launched itself into the Great Gatsby era…
